Career path
| Career Role | Description |
|---|---|
| Social Justice Consultant (Racial Equity) | Develop and implement strategies for organizations to achieve racial justice goals. Requires strong research, policy, and communication skills. High demand. |
| Community Organizer (Anti-Racism Initiatives) | Mobilize communities to address racial inequalities. Requires strong leadership, networking, and grassroots organizing skills. Growing demand. |
|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ion (DE&I) Manager (Racial Justice Focus) | Lead DE&I initiatives within organizations, focusing on racial justice. Requires strong HR, project management, and stakeholder engagement skills. Competitive salaries. |
| Research Analyst (Racial Discrimination & Inequality) | Conduct research on systemic racism and inequalities. Requires strong analytical, data interpretation, and report writing skills. Strong career prospects. |
